W25Q32BV  
1. GENERAL DESCRIPTION  
The W25Q32BV (32M-bit) Serial Flash memory provides a storage solution for systems with limited  
space, pins and power. The 25Q series offers flexibility and performance well beyond ordinary Serial Flash  
devices. They are ideal for code shadowing to RAM, executing code directly from Dual/Quad SPI (XIP)  
and storing voice, text and data. The device operates on a single 2.7V to 3.6V power supply with current  
consumption as low as 4mA active and 1µA for power-down.  
The W25Q32BV array is organized into 16,384 programmable pages of 256-bytes each. Up to 256 bytes  
can be programmed at a time. Pages can be erased in groups of 16 (4KB sector erase), groups of 128  
(32KB block erase), groups of 256 (64KB block erase) or the entire chip (chip erase). The W25Q32BV  
has 1,024 erasable sectors and 64 erasable blocks respectively. The small 4KB sectors allow for greater  
flexibility in applications that require data and parameter storage. (See figure 2.)  
The W25Q32BV supports the standard Serial Peripheral Interface (SPI), and a high performance  
Dual/Quad output as well as Dual/Quad I/O SPI: Serial Clock, Chip Select, Serial Data I/O0 (DI), I/O1  
(DO), I/O2 (/WP), and I/O3 (/HOLD). SPI clock frequencies of up to 104MHz are supported allowing  
equivalent clock rates of 208MHz (104MHz x 2) for Dual I/O and 320MHz (80MHz x 4) for Quad I/O when  
using the Fast Read Dual/Quad I/O instructions. These transfer rates can outperform standard  
Asynchronous 8 and 16-bit Parallel Flash memories. The Continuous Read Mode allows for efficient  
memory access with as few as 8-clocks of instruction-overhead to read a 24-bit address, allowing true XIP  
(execute in place) operation.  
A Hold pin, Write Protect pin and programmable write protection, with top or bottom array control,  
provide further control flexibility. Additionally, the device supports JEDEC standard manufacturer and  
device identification with a 64-bit Unique Serial Number.  
2. FEATURES  
– 4mA active current, <1µA Power-down (typ.)  
– -40°C to +85°C operating range  
Family of SpiFlash Memories  
– W25Q32BV: 32M-bit / 4M-byte (4,194,304)  
– 256-byte per programmable page  
– Standard SPI: CLK, /CS, DI, DO, /WP, /Hold  
– Dual SPI: CLK, /CS, IO0, IO1, /WP, /Hold  
– Quad SPI: CLK, /CS, IO0, IO1, IO2, IO3  
Flexible Architecture with 4KB sectors  
– Uniform Sector/Block Erase (4/32/64K-bytes)  
– Program one to 256 bytes  
– Erase/Program Suspend & Resume  
Highest Performance Serial Flash  
– 104MHz Dual SPI / 80MHz Quad SPI clocks  
– 208/320MHz equivalent Dual/Quad SPI  
– 40MB/S continuous data transfer rate  
– Up to 8X that of ordinary Serial Flash  
– More than 100,000 erase/program cycles(1)  
– More than 20-year data retention  
Advanced Security Features  
– Software and Hardware Write-Protect  
– Top/Bottom, 4KB complement array protection  
– Power Supply Lock-Down and OTP protection  
– 64-Bit Unique ID for each device  
– Discoverable Parameters (SFDP) Register  
– 3X256-Byte Security Registers with OTP locks  
– Volatile & Non-volatile Status Register Bits  
Efficient “Continuous Read Mode”  
– Low Instruction overhead  
– Continuous Read with 8/16/32/64-Byte Wrap  
– As few as 8 clocks to address memory  
– Allows true XIP (execute in place) operation  
– Outperforms X16 Parallel Flash  
Space Efficient Packaging  
– 8-pin SOIC 208-mil  
– 8-pad WSON 6x5-mm/8x6-mm(2)  
– 16-pin SOIC 300-mil  
– 8-pin PDIP 300-mil  
– 24-ball TFBGA 8x6-mm  
– Contact Winbond for KGD and other options  
Low Power, Wide Temperature Range  
– Single 2.7 to 3.6V supply  
Note 1. More than 100,000 Block Erase/Program cycles for Industrial and Automotive temperature; more than  
10,000 full chip Erase/Program cycles tested in compliance with AEC-Q100.  
2. WSON 8x6-mm is a special order package, please contact Winbond for ordering information.
